New threat intelligence has revealed that 26 million devices compromised by infostealer malware have led to millions of stolen bank cards flooding the dark web.
It was recently discovered that the details of 5 million unique credit and debit cards were exposed in a data breach According to the findings, sensitive screenshots were exposed on an unsecured amazon s3 bucket These screenshots showed users inputting sensitive information into fraudulent promotional offers (such as discounted holiday gifts). Millions of americans are now at risk of financial fraud, identity theft and privacy violations after a massive data trove was leaked online, according to a digital security firm
Personal data security firm leakd says it's discovered five terabytes of screenshots online containing five million unique credit card and debit card numbers, as well as financial records and personal information.
